Job Responsibilities  

The Staff Attorney supports the Legal Department by drafting, reviewing, updating, and negotiating client agreements; advising on privacy and data protection matters; and conducting research on legislative, regulatory, and compliance developments. The Staff Attorney leverages strong research, writing, organizational, and problem-solving skills to provide practical, business-focused legal guidance while ensuring compliance with applicable laws and protecting the organization’s legal and regulatory interests. The role involves delivering clear compliance information to internal stakeholders and developing creative, compliant solutions to support business objectives. 

Job Duties:  

  • Liaison with Market leaders as well as members of Internal Audit, Business Development, Client Solutions, Human Resources, Project Management, Finance, Operations, Information Technology, and Marketing to advise on legal matters; 

  • Create, review, modify, update, negotiate, and maintain contracts, agreements, and other legal documents on behalf of OneDigital, including but not limited to: 

  • Internal HR Communications and Policies 

  • Client Agreements, such as Service Agreements, Business Associate Agreements (BAAs), Nondisclosure Agreements (NDAs), Data Protection Addendums (DPAs) and Referral Agreements 

  • Vendor and Carrier Agreements, such as Master Service Agreements (MSAs), Subcontractor Business Associate Agreements (BAAs), Nondisclosure Agreements (NDAs), Data Protection Addendums (DPAs) and Referral Agreements 

  • Other agreements, as needed 

  • Oversee the update and maintenance of contract templates as needed 

  • Maintain familiarity with and utilize contract management software to manage agreements, templates, and workflows 

  • Provide analysis and counsel on federal and state legislation that can impact the business, including but not limited to: 

  • Labor & Employment Law 

  • Employee Benefits Law 

  • Insurance Licensing 

  • Data Privacy & Security 

  • Contract Law 

  • Participates in the definition of corporate policies, procedures, and programs and provides continuing counsel and guidance on legal matters and their implications; 

  • Provide general legal research on various matters for OneDigital and affiliated companies; 

  • Provide litigation and dispute resolution support for cases involving OneDigital or OneDigital client matters; and 

  • Provide strategic support to VP of Legal and Compliance and function as part of a national team to meet the overall objectives for the legal team.  

Job Requirements  

  • Minimum 2-4 years’ experience with legal research, writing, and document review; 

  • JD and licensed and in good standing; 

  • Prior experience in contract review, employee benefits, labor & employment law, bankruptcy, and/or at carrier or broker agency firm a plus; 

  • Excellent research, writing, presentation, communication and problem-solving skills with the ability to synthesize complex material into user-friendly end product; 

  • Possess general business acumen with a consultative approach to legal and compliance; 

  • Strong attention to detail, organizational, and time management skills with the ability to manage multiple projects concurrently; 

  • Self-motivated, high energy, enthusiastic individual with the ability and desire to work in an ever-changing, fast-paced environment with a remote team;   

  • Proficiency with Microsoft products and systems.

What you need to know about the Los Angeles Tech Scene

Los Angeles is a global leader in entertainment, so it’s no surprise that many of the biggest players in streaming, digital media and game development call the city home. But the city boasts plenty of non-entertainment innovation as well, with tech companies spanning verticals like AI, fintech, e-commerce and biotech. With major universities like Caltech, UCLA, USC and the nearby UC Irvine, the city has a steady supply of top-flight tech and engineering talent — not counting the graduates flocking to Los Angeles from across the world to enjoy its beaches, culture and year-round temperate climate.

Key Facts About Los Angeles Tech

  • Number of Tech Workers: 375,800; 5.5% of overall workforce (2024 CompTIA survey)
  • Major Tech Employers: Snap, Netflix, SpaceX, Disney, Google
  • Key Industries: Artificial intelligence, adtech, media, software, game development
  • Funding Landscape: $11.6 billion in venture capital funding in 2024 (Pitchbook)
  • Notable Investors: Strong Ventures, Fifth Wall, Upfront Ventures, Mucker Capital, Kittyhawk Ventures
  • Research Centers and Universities: California Institute of Technology, UCLA, University of Southern California, UC Irvine, Pepperdine, California Institute for Immunology and Immunotherapy, Center for Quantum Science and Engineering
